Senior Mobile Application Developer
We are seeking a highly skilled and experienced Senior Mobile Application Developer to join our team. As a key member of our development team, you will be responsible for designing, developing, and deploying high-quality mobile applications using Ionic (Angular-based) with Capacitor and Ionic Components.
The ideal candidate will have a strong background in software development, with expertise in Angular 7+, Typescript, and reusable components. You will also possess excellent problem-solving skills, with the ability to work effectively in a fast-paced environment.
About the Role:
* Design, develop, and deploy high-quality mobile applications using Ionic (Angular-based) with Capacitor and Ionic Components.
* Work collaboratively with cross-functional teams to identify and prioritize project requirements.
* Develop and maintain mobile applications that meet or exceed customer expectations.
* Collaborate with UI/UX designers to ensure usability and visual appeal of mobile applications.
* Deploy applications to both iOS and Android platforms.
* Integrate applications with REST and/or GraphQL APIs.
* Utilize Git for version control and collaborative development.
Requirements:
* Minimum 3 years of experience in software development, with a focus on mobile applications.
* Expertise in Angular 7+, Typescript, and reusable components.
* Strong problem-solving skills and ability to work independently.
* Excellent communication and collaboration skills.
* Bachelor's degree in Computer Science or related field.
Preferred Skills:
* Experience working with C# .Net 8 APIs.
* Knowledge of UI/UX design principles and human-centered design methodologies.
* Ability to support back-end work (Node.js).
* Experience working in small teams and small company environments.